エンジニアとしてポートフォリオを作ることは、スキルを効果的にアピールするための重要な手段です。ポートフォリオにはどのようなプロジェクトを載せるべきか、そしてどのように魅力的に見せるかがカギとなります。この記事では、エンジニアが作成するポートフォリオの具体的な例を紹介し、効果的なポートフォリオ作成方法を解説します。
1. エンジニアのポートフォリオとは?
ポートフォリオは、エンジニアとしての技術力やプロジェクトの実績を示すための一種の「履歴書」です。多くの企業やクライアントは、応募者のスキルや成果物を確認するためにポートフォリオを求めます。これにより、実際にどのようなコードを書いてきたのか、どのようなプロジェクトに携わってきたのかを可視化することができます。
エンジニアのポートフォリオには、具体的なコード例や開発したアプリケーション、貢献したオープンソースプロジェクトなどが含まれます。
2. 具体的なポートフォリオの内容例
ポートフォリオに載せるべき内容にはいくつかの種類があります。以下はその一例です。
- 個人プロジェクト:自分で開発したアプリケーションやウェブサイト。例えば、Todoリストアプリやポートフォリオサイト自体を作成し、そのコードをGitHubで公開する。
- オープンソースプロジェクトへの貢献:GitHubなどのプラットフォームを通じて、オープンソースプロジェクトに貢献した実績を示す。
- 企業やフリーランスでの実務経験:企業でのプロジェクトやフリーランスの案件で関わったシステムやアプリケーション。
- 技術スタックの紹介:使用したプログラミング言語やツール(例:JavaScript, React, Node.js, Dockerなど)を紹介し、それを用いた具体的なプロジェクト例を載せる。
3. ポートフォリオサイトを作成する際のポイント
ポートフォリオサイトを作成する際には、以下の点に注意することが大切です。
- シンプルかつ直感的なデザイン:サイト自体のデザインはシンプルで使いやすいものにしましょう。過剰に装飾を加えるのは避け、プロジェクトが際立つようにすることが重要です。
- レスポンシブデザイン:どのデバイスでも見やすいようにレスポンシブデザインを採用することをお勧めします。
- コードの可視化:GitHubへのリンクを設置し、実際に自分が書いたコードが閲覧できるようにしましょう。また、コードの解説や使用した技術について簡単に説明を加えるとより効果的です。
- 自己紹介と連絡先情報:自己紹介や簡単な経歴、連絡先情報を載せて、雇用者やクライアントが簡単に連絡できるようにしましょう。
4. 効果的にポートフォリオを見せるためのテクニック
ポートフォリオサイトを作成する際、見せ方にも工夫が必要です。以下の方法を取り入れると、より効果的にアピールできます。
- プロジェクトごとの詳細説明:それぞれのプロジェクトに対して、使用した技術や解決した課題を具体的に記載しましょう。
- 作業過程を見せる:プロジェクトが完成した結果だけでなく、開発中に直面した問題とその解決策も説明すると、より技術的な深みを感じてもらえます。
- デモ動画やスクリーンショット:完成したアプリケーションやウェブサイトのデモ動画やスクリーンショットを提供することで、視覚的にプロジェクトを紹介できます。
5. まとめ:魅力的なポートフォリオ作成のポイント
プログラミングにおけるポートフォリオは、あなたのスキルを示すための重要なツールです。自分が関わったプロジェクトや使用した技術をしっかりと整理し、わかりやすく見せることが大切です。
また、ポートフォリオを作成する際は、シンプルなデザインと見やすさを重視しましょう。プロジェクトごとの詳細な説明や使用した技術についても触れ、実際のコードや成果物が確認できるリンクを設けることで、雇用者やクライアントにあなたの能力をしっかり伝えることができます。


コメント